Synopsis: Horror Express

Mysterious and unearthly deaths start to occur while Professor Saxton is transporting the frozen remains of a primitive humanoid creature he found in Manchuria back to Europe. Cast & Characters

  • Christopher Lee as Prof. Sir Alexander Saxton
  • Peter Cushing as Dr. Wells
  • Telly Savalas as Captain Kazan
  • Alberto de Mendoza as Father Pujardov
  • Silvia Tortosa as Countess Irina Petrovska
  • Julio Peña as Inspector Mirov
  • Ángel del Pozo as Yevtushenko
  • Helga Liné as Natasha
  • Alice Reinheart as Miss Jones
  • José Jaspe as Conductor Koniev
